The Purpose Prize is accepting nominations, including self-nominations, at www.encore.org/prize until March 5, 2010.
The Purpose Prize provides ten awards of up to $100,000 to trailblazers, 60 years and older, who are creating new ways to solve our most pressing social issues – from health care to the environment, poverty to education. It is the nation's only large-scale investment in social innovators in the second half of life.
